The Impact of Elon Musk’s Twitter Activity on Tesla’s Reputation

Elon Musk, the enigmatic CEO of Tesla, is no stranger to controversy. From his bold predictions about the future of electric vehicles to his ambitious plans for space exploration, Musk has always been a polarizing figure. However, it is his use of Twitter that has recently come under scrutiny, with many questioning the impact of his tweets on Tesla’s reputation.

Musk’s Twitter activity has been nothing short of prolific. With over 50 million followers, he has a massive platform to share his thoughts and ideas. However, it is his tendency to make impulsive and sometimes controversial statements that has raised eyebrows. One of the most notable examples of this was when he tweeted that he had secured funding to take Tesla private at $420 per share, causing a frenzy in the stock market and ultimately leading to an investigation by the Securities and Exchange Commission.

While Musk’s tweets may be entertaining for some, they have serious implications for Tesla’s reputation. The company’s stock price is highly sensitive to any news or rumors surrounding it, and Musk’s tweets have the power to move the market. This has led many investors to question his judgment and whether he is fit to lead the company.

Furthermore, Musk’s tweets have also had a negative impact on Tesla’s relationship with regulators. His public disputes with the SEC have only served to further erode confidence in the company. In fact, the SEC recently asked a judge to hold Musk in contempt of court for violating a settlement agreement that required him to have his tweets pre-approved by Tesla’s legal counsel.

The Legal Ramifications of Elon Musk’s Twitter Misunderstandings

Elon Musk, the enigmatic CEO of Tesla and SpaceX, is no stranger to controversy. From his bold predictions about the future of technology to his unconventional management style, Musk has always been a polarizing figure. However, it is his use of Twitter that has recently landed him in hot water, raising questions about the legal ramifications of his actions.

Musk’s Twitter account, with its 60 million followers, has become a platform for him to express his thoughts and ideas. It is a place where he can engage with his fans and share updates about his companies. However, it is also a place where he has made some questionable decisions that have had serious consequences.

One such decision was his infamous tweet about taking Tesla private. In August 2018, Musk tweeted that he had secured funding to take Tesla private at $420 per share. This tweet sent shockwaves through the financial world, causing Tesla’s stock price to soar. However, it soon became clear that Musk’s claim was not entirely accurate, leading to an investigation by the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C).

The SEC accused Musk of securities fraud, arguing that his tweet was misleading and that he had not actually secured the funding he claimed to have. Musk eventually settled with the SEC, agreeing to step down as Tesla’s chairman and pay a $20 million fine. This incident highlighted the legal risks of using Twitter as a platform for making important announcements.
